To say xanax has major liver risk is puzzling. Some meds do, but xanax isn't one of them.

Whether the switch is a good idea or not depends on how you are doing and what other meds you take. If depression and anxiety are both problems, adding effexor makes sense. If anxiety alone is a problem, then maybe increasing the dose to the xanax extended release version or switching to another benzo like klonopin or valium makes sense.

The switch would take time. You would have to be stable at your target dose of effexor and then begin a slow taper off xanax over several months. Xanax withdrawals are fierce and dangerous. You can't just stop it. And you don't want to lower it while getting on effexor either, because then you won't know if something goes wrong what is doing what.
